Frequently Asked Questions about Olathe
How much are Studio apartments in Olathe?
There are currently 50 Studio Apartments in Olathe with rent ranges from $850 to $2,990 with an average price of $1,577.
What is the current price range for One Bedroom Olathe Apartments for rent?
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in Olathe ranges from $919 to $7,526 with an average monthly rent of $1,587.
What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in Olathe cost?
The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in Olathe range from $1,035 to $5,524.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$1,984.
How expensive are Olathe Three Bedroom Apartments?
There are currently 70 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in Olathe on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$1,430 to $4,239 - averaging $2,559 for the location.
